weight on the bumper

at first the weight on the bumper was 2 adults about 400 lbs. Then I used my tractor with the bucket and put down pressure on it. You can experiment with the weight and see what it does. Try bags of sand or something equivalent.

Thanks for the update on the bumper weight idea.

I decided to stick with the lifting the body instead, but I reconfigured it using the ladder idea. This puts the force more vertical, which (I think) will have less chance of damaging the window frame. Seemed to work better.
